比特币作为一种去中心化的数字货币,自2009年创建以来,已经发展成为了一个庞大而复杂的生态系统。在这个生态系统中,“节点”(Node)和“钱包”(Wallet)是两个至关重要但常常被混淆的概念。尽管两者都与比特币网络息息相关,但它们在功能、运行方式以及用户体验等方面有着显著的区别。
为了更好地理解这两个概念,我们可以从以下几个方面来分析它们的特性和区别:
一、比特币节点的定义与功能
比特币节点是指在比特币网络中运行的一台计算机,具备一定的软件和硬件条件,这些计算机负责编织和维持比特币区块链的整个网络。每一个节点都拥有完整的区块链数据,并且维护着最新的账本。节点的主要功能包括:
- 验证交易:节点会对网络中的新交易进行验证,确保交易的有效性,确保“花费”的比特币是有效的。
- 传递信息:节点之间的通讯是去中心化网络的重要组成部分,节点会将新的交易和区块信息快速传播给其他节点。
- 维护区块链:节点会根据网络中的规则,使得区块链保持一致性,同时不断更新自身的账本。
节点分为几种类型,包括全节点(Full Node)和轻节点(Light Node)。全节点会下载并保存整个区块链的数据,而轻节点只下载必要的信息,依赖于全节点的验证。
二、比特币钱包的定义与功能
比特币钱包是用户存储、接收和发送比特币的工具,实际上并不真正存储比特币,而是存储与比特币相关的私钥和公钥。钱包的类型有很多,包括软件钱包、硬件钱包和纸钱包等。
钱包的主要功能包括:
- 存储私钥:私钥是用户控制和管理其比特币的关键。钱包会安全地存储这些私钥,确保它们不会被其他人获取。
- 发起交易:用户可以通过钱包轻松地发起比特币交易,输入接收方地址以及交易额,然后对其进行签名并广播到网络中。
- 查看余额:钱包可以显示用户的比特币余额和交易历史,方便用户进行管理。
不同类型的钱包,各自的安全性和便捷性不同。硬件钱包通常更安全,而软件钱包则更便于使用。
三、比特币节点与钱包的主要区别
尽管比特币节点和钱包在比特币网络中都扮演着重要角色,但它们之间有几个主要区别:
- 功能不同:节点重点在于维护和验证整个网络的安全与稳定,而钱包则是为了用户方便管理和使用比特币。
- 数据存储:节点保存完整的区块链数据,而钱包仅保存必要的密钥以及用户相关的交易信息。
- 运行要求:运行一个全节点通常需要较高的硬件要求,且需要定期下载区块链数据,而钱包则通常可以在普通设备上运行。
- 用户参与度:任何人都可以使用钱包进行交易,而运行全节点则需要对网络的一定技术知识和意识。
相关如何选择适合自己的比特币钱包?
选择比特币钱包时,有几个关键因素需要考虑:
- 安全性:安全是最重要的考虑因素之一。硬件钱包相对而言最为安全,因为它们将私钥与互联网隔离。而软件钱包则需要保证其设备的安全性,防止恶意软件的攻击。
- 用户体验:用户界面应简单直观,操作方便。对于初学者来说,选择一个易于使用的钱包是非常必要的。
- 兼容性:考虑钱包是否支持与其他比特币服务的兼容性,比如交易所等。
- 费用:不同的钱包在使用过程中可能会有不同的费用结构,用户需要结合自己的需求进行选择。
在考虑这些因素的同时,最好先对几种钱包进行试用,了解它们的功能和界面设计,做出适合自己的选择。
相关比特币节点是否有必要运行?
运行一个比特币节点的意义绝非易事,但它的好处也不容小觑:
- 支持网络安全:运行节点不仅有助于提升个人对比特币网络的控制权,还能增强整体网络的安全性和去中心化程度。
- 验证交易:通过运行节点,用户可以独立验证每一笔交易,避免依赖第三方来确认交易的有效性。
- 获得奖励:对于参与挖矿的全节点,用户还有可能得到比特币奖励。
- 提高隐私保护:通过使用自己的节点,用户不必向第三方透露自己交易的详细信息,保护自己的隐私。
然而,运行节点也存在门槛,包括硬件和带宽要求,以及需要对相应技术有所了解。因此,是否选择运行节点应基于个人的需求和条件。
相关比特币网络是如何通过节点实现去中心化的?
比特币网络的去中心化性是其最核心的特征之一,节点在这个过程中扮演着至关重要的角色:
- 去中心化集体验证:在比特币网络中,交易并不是由单一的机构或个人进行验证,而是通过节点集体完成。每个节点都有权对交易的有效性进行判断,防止任何权力集中在个别节点手中。
- 信息传播:每个节点都是网络中的一个节点,节点间的相互联系使信息能够迅速传递,有助于提高网络的鲁棒性和抗攻击能力。
- 冗余性:因为每个节点都保存着整个区块链的副本,因此即使部分节点失效,网络依然能够正常运行。这种冗余性的设计使得比特币网络更为稳定可靠。
总之,节点通过集体努力确保网络的去中心化,增强安全性和抗击压能力,这也是比特币作为一种去中心化数字货币的根基所在。
相关比特币节点和钱包的未来发展趋势如何?
随着区块链技术的演进,比特币节点和钱包也在不断发展,主要趋势包括:
- 用户友好性提升:未来更多的钱包将注重用户体验,简化复杂的操作,使更多用户能够顺利进入比特币交易的世界。
- 安全性增强:安全问题始终是数字货币用户最关心的,未来钱包具体能够通过多重签名、冷存储等技术手段提供更为全面的安全保障。
- 节点技术创新:随着技术的发展,节点运行的门槛有望降低,使得更多用户能够轻松参与到比特币网络的维护中,增强去中心化特性。
- 法律和政策适应:伴随比特币的广泛应用,相关政策法规不断完善,未来节点和钱包在合规性方面也将得到更好的体现。
总之,随着比特币技术的不断进步,节点与钱包的未来将会更加融合与智能,成为普通用户管理数字财产的得力助手。
比特币生态系统的复杂性要求用户对于节点与钱包有深入的理解,选择合适的工具,以便在这个去中心化网络中保护和管理自己的资产。希望通过以上内容,能够帮助读者清晰地认识比特币节点与钱包之间的区别,以及它们各自的重要性。